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from CERN to Bern is to bus which costs SFr 16 - SFr 45 and takes 4h 11m.
The fastest way to get from CERN to Bern is to drive which takes 1h 41m and costs SFr 24 - SFr 40.
No, there is no direct train from CERN to Bern. However, there are services departing from Meyrin, CERN and arriving at Bern via Genève.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 4m.
The distance between CERN and Bern is 164 km. The road distance is 160.6 km.
The best way to get from CERN to Bern without a car is to train which takes 3h 4m and costs SFr 35 - SFr 75.
It takes approximately 3h 4m to get from CERN to Bern, including transfers.
CERN to Bern train services, operated by Swiss Federal Railways (SBB CFF FFS), depart from Genève station.
The best way to get from CERN to Bern is to train which takes 3h 4m and costs SFr 35 - SFr 75.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s SFr 16 - SFr 45 and takes 4h 11m.
CERN to Bern train services, operated by Swiss Federal Railways (SBB CFF FFS), arrive at Bern station.
Yes, the driving distance between CERN to Bern is 161 km. It takes approximately 1h 41m to drive from CERN to Bern.
What companies run services between CERN,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es, France and Bern, Switzerland?
Swiss Federal Railways (SBB CFF FFS) operates a train from Genève to Bern hourly. Tickets cost CHF 30–55 and the journey takes 1h 51m. Alternatively, BlaBlaCar Bus operates a bus from Geneva - Bus Station to Bern twice daily. Tickets cost CHF 18–25 and the journey takes 2h 15m. Two other operators also service this route.
